3

I tried to migrate data from Magento 1.9.2.2 to Magento 2.2.2 for testing. I am getting below error

[2018-02-14 11:45:37][INFO][mode: data][stage: volume check][step: EAV Step]: started 100% [============================] Remaining Time: < 1 sec

[2018-02-14 11:45:37][ERROR]: Class Magento\Catalog\Block\Adminhtml\Product\Helper\Form\BaseImage does not exist but mentioned in: catalog_eav_attribute.frontend_input_renderer for attribute_id=74

I already tried after adding below in class-map.xml.dist but it didn't work.

<rename>
    <from>Magento\Catalog\Block\Adminhtml\Product\Helper\Form\BaseImage</from>
    <to />
</rename>
4
  • All Magento 1 Core Classes should have corespondents in Magento 2 out of the box. Is this class nativ Magento1 core Magento\Catalog\Block\Adminhtml\Product\Helper\Form\BaseImage or did someone put it there Apr 30, 2018 at 16:48
  • saeme happening to me,[0;31m[2018-05-29 11:28:36][ERROR]: Class Magento\Catalog\Block\Adminhtml\Product\Helper\Form\BaseImage does not exist but mentioned in: catalog_eav_attribute.frontend_input_renderer for attribute_id=106[0m May 29, 2018 at 11:37
  • I am also facing the same, someone got solution for this?
    – groy
    Apr 10, 2019 at 15:08
  • Have u resolve the issue ? Jul 23, 2019 at 11:22

1 Answer 1

0

In the catalog_eav_attribute table, there are entries directing to specific classes.
The image class path was first named:

Magento\Catalog\Block\Adminhtml\Product\Helper\Form\BaseImage


But is now called:

Magento\Catalog\Block\Adminhtml\Product\Helper\Form\Image

Your Answer

By clicking “Post Your Answer”, you agree to our terms of service and acknowledge that you have read and understand our privacy policy and code of conduct.

Not the answer you're looking for? Browse other questions tagged or ask your own question.